What is a ‘grand mal’ seizure?

This French expression is hardly ever used these days. It refers to a generalised tonic-clonic seizure, which affects the muscles. First by stiffness, then the muscles are either relaxed or tightened. The patients lose consciousness, shake and foam around the mouth.
